使用golang运行.msi文件的过程如下:
package main
import (
"log"
"os"
"os/exec"
)
func main() {
msiPath := "path/to/your/file.msi"
cmd := exec.Command("msiexec", "/i", msiPath)
cmd.Stdout = os.Stdout
cmd.Stderr = os.Stderr
err := cmd.Run()
if err != nil {
log.Fatal(err)
}
}
请将path/to/your/file.msi
替换为您实际的.msi文件路径。
run_msi.go
。go run run_msi.go
请注意,以上代码仅适用于Windows操作系统,因为.msi文件是Windows Installer的一种安装包格式。在其他操作系统上,可能需要使用不同的工具或方法来运行.msi文件。
希望以上内容对您有所帮助!如果您需要更多关于Golang或其他云计算领域的问题,请随时提问。
领取专属 10元无门槛券
手把手带您无忧上云